teh Ardent bumhedz Posted:
That was simply temporary. My normal price is the same as guest42’s. We don’t undercut each other, simply because if the primary Kyoubai Sellers started undercutting each other, then prices would drop to the point where there is zero profit (and potentially negative profit via lost deposits), and then those Sellers would just stop selling. And then one of two things happen; either no one is selling these items in any sufficient quantity to meet demand (which hurts the customers), or the market gets refilled with new Sellers that are less scrupulous than Guest42 or myself, and their artificially inflated prices would then also hurt the customer.
zagerblag Posted:
I firmly believe that Guest42’s and my own prices are perfectly fair and reasonable. I have almost all of the highest-end Frugality files, but I still had to spend 25 Upgrade Points on Frugality. That’s 5 Levels worth of points, so I’m effectively pwning forums as if I was a Level 30. And for my Alts, that don’t have as many Frugality files as I do, it’s even worse.
We’re trading some of our ‘pwning power’ to bring discounted items to Market, including some items not available in Episode One. And I think everyone is benefiting here.
Now, occasionally, some people like to play with the system and try to disrupt our businesses. And that’s fine, we appreciate healthy competition. But some claim it’s to fight our ‘exorbitant prices’. And that’s just not true. For example, a L’ORLY Lipstick sells in the Ppwn Shoppe for 321. The Base Cost of that item is 250. Guest42 sells it for 225. That’s 10% less than most players can buy it for in the shop. And that’s an item that’s available in Episode 1.
His price on 5-HTPs (which are only available if you have Episode 2) is less than you’d pay even if you had 24+ frugality. You need at least three high-end moar files to get that high unless you spend Upgrade points.
By offering these services, he and I are allowing players to focus their Upgrade points on running combat stats, giving them a more streamlined experience. Also, since most Equipment offers Secondary stat boosts, they can spend fewer points on Douchebaggery, Sexiness & Tears as well. Being able to afford better equipment in about half the time it would normally take is a big deal.
I ran some numbers the other day, and if a player uses our stores instead of buying their gear & consumbales through the traditional stores, they stand to save about 2 Million flezz during their journey from Level 1 to Level 35.
I don’t see a problem with that. |
